5.0 ET-SS System Offset Requirements
The ET-SS System is a tangent guardrail end treatment
that is assembled parallel to the edge of shoulder. At
the sole discretion of the state/specifying agency design
engineer, the ET-SS System may be offset away from the
shoulder over the length of the entire system (from centre
of last splice location of ET-SS System to center of Post 0)
per the following designer approved offsets:

Caution: Under no circumstances shall the
rail within the ET-SS System be curved.
5.1 Offset Requirements Within A Curve
When the guardrail is terminated within a curve (convex
or concave) and a ET-SS System is attached, the following
instructions must be followed to ensure proper offset
requirements within a curve for the ET-SS System are
met. If the conditions below cannot be achieved, it is
recommended that the guardrail be extended past
the curve until the conditions can be met. The offset
requirements in a curve are calculated for the TL-3 ET-
SS System. If assembling a TL-1 or TL-2 ET-SS System,
an overall straight length of 15.48 m must be obtained
(ET-SS W-Beam Guardrail) for calculating offset
requirements in a curve.
Note:
Using an offset closer to 0 m on tighter curves
(radii) will cause the terminal to encroach on to the
shoulder.
